The annual NHRA U.S. Nationals used to be an event with many unique races that were run during the four days of qualifying that only the U.S. Nationals has. These days the only really special race that the “Big Go” offers both racers and fans is the annual Mopar HEMI Challenge.

(Chris Haverly photo)

This year, as they have in the past, Charlie Westcott Junior and Senior dominated the race that features nearly 50-year-old Hemi-fied Darts and ‘Cudas. On a very good day these approximately 3,000-lb Super Stockers can run in the 8.30’s at almost 160 mph using a pair of stock Holley four-barrel carbs.
